Scheduling in Aline, OK

Call our local scheduling department at (800) 221-4291 to arrange any DOT drug or alcohol tests in Aline, OK, or use our online system. By selecting your test and completing the Donor Information/Registration section, registration must precede any visit to the testing center.

By entering your zip code, find the nearest suitable DOT drug or alcohol testing center in Aline, OK for your selected test. A donor pass with the testing center's details and necessary instructions will be emailed to you. Have it ready on your device or printed. Normally, appointments aren’t needed unless specified and you must complete payment and donor information during registration.

We use SAMHSA-certified laboratories, ensuring our licensed MROs verify every test result.
